I'm saddened to pass on the news that Denis Dutton died yesterday. He was an unmistakeable and provocative presence in the aesthetics world and he will be missed. His noticeable decline continued, however, and it was in his last lecture of the year, that he announced his reluctant retirement to his second semester class of Philosophy 220 students and without ceremony slipped quietly out the door of the university he had lectured at since 1984. Other university students within the Humanities did not know of his retirement until a memo was sent out acknowledging the cancellation and re-structuring of his former courses.
